Experience the rich local culture and vibrant lifestyle through walks in nearby villages. Connect with the friendly locals and explore their unique customs and traditions. Enjoy authentic Pahadi dishes such as sisunak saag made from stinging nettle leaves, chainsoo, and Pahadi raita for an unforgettable culinary experience.
Discover places like Devalgarh, a captivating ancient town around 16 km from Khirsu. Founded by the revered king Deval of Kangra, this historical gem boasts attractions like Laxmi Narayan Temple, the serene Gauri Devi Temple, and the Rajeshwari Temple. The intricate inscriptions on these temples enhance their beauty and underscore their archaeological importance, making Devalgarh a must-visit destination for history enthusiasts and travellers alike.

Khirsu is a pleasant destination throughout the year. Summers feature clear skies and blooming flowers. You can also visit during the winter months to enjoy the snow.
The nearest railway station to reach Khirsu is in Rishikesh, which is 132 km away. The nearest airport is Jolly Grant Airport in Dehradun, located 145 km away.
